Parkview Holistic Nursing
Certification Prep Course

 Join Parkview Health's Holistic Nursing Team

This three-day intensive course, offered one day a month for three months on Sept. 14, Oct. 5 and Nov. 2, 2019, provides participants a great foundation in the essentials of holistic practice and explores many integrative therapies. All classes are taught by certified holistic nurses.

Who can attend: Anyone providing patient care can attend including medical assistants, LPNs, RNs, physical therapy, case managers, social workers, APPs and MDs. Only RNs are able to become certified. 

Agenda: 24 contact hours are available upon completion of this three-day course, which incudes hands-on activities, thoughtful discussion, practice of various skills, lecture and return demo. 

Topics explored:
Introduction to Holistic Nursing

Holistic Nursing Practice
Holistic Nursing Theory and Ethics
Becoming an Instrument of Healing

Holistic Self-Assessment
Holistic Self-Reflection
Creating a Healing Environment
Color Therapy
Holistic Nursing Research

Therapeutic Communication
Holistic Modalities (Music, Humor, Art Therapy)
Aromatherapy
Nutrition

Mind – Body Healing
Healing Addiction and Abuse
Spirituality and Health
Bodywork and Massage

Healing Energy Therapies

Objectives:

  • Discuss the Parkview Holistic Nursing program, certification requirements and voucher program that will pay for first time applicants to take their certification test
  • Discuss the five core values of holistic nursing, holistic philosophy, holistic foundation and holistic nursing standards
  • Learn holistic nurse theory and ethics, including how to apply it to your own practice settings
  • Discuss why it is important to focus on presence as a foundation of care
  • Discuss examples of the relationship of health to the natural world and the environment
  • Explore the concepts of color therapy and its impact on creating a healing environment
  • Discuss qualitative versus quantitative holistic research methods, therapeutic communication and health disparities with diverse ethnic groups
  • Discuss how aromatherapy and holistic modalities such as music, humor and art promote healing with patients using evidence based research
  • Prepare students in the areas of whole foods nutrition, stress reduction, addiction and recovery, spirituality and healing, energy and manual bodywork
